English
Noun
train bombing (countable and uncountable, plural train bombings)
- (military) The dropping of a series of bombs one after another.
1945, United States. Army Air Forces, Office of Flying Safety, Bombardiers' Information File:Set all other switches as you would for train bombing. When bombs are released they then drop in proper sequence.
2005, William Wolf, Boeing B-29 Superfortress: The Ultimate Look, page 153: which allowed either automatic or manual control for individual, selective, or train bombing release of the bombs
